1.3 General
All iNetVu™ Mobile Systems have been fully tested with the iNetVu ™ 7710 Controller prior to shipment.
All position feedback; limit sensing, limit switches and motor speeds have been calibrated and preset
prior to shipping. The wave-guide, the boom mounted Radio Transmitter cables and the
Transmission/Receive coaxial cables have all pre-wired. There is no need to re-calibrate the Mobile
Platform unless directed by a C-Com Support Technician.
It is critical that the iNetVu™ Controller stay together with the Mobile Platform it shipped with. You may
refer to the iNetVu™ Shipping Checklist to confirm this.
The iNetVu™ Mobile System has been designed for either roof rack mounting or mounting directly to a
vehicle. The iNetVu ™ Mobile Platform should always be secured to the vehicle.

1.4 Pre-Configuration Check List
The following items should be completed/known prior to configuring the iNetVu® Mobile System.
Contact the Network Operation Center (NOC) if any of the following items are unknown or if you are
unfamiliar with them.
Prior to installing IMS and configuring your system, verify that you are using the minimum requirements
listed below. C-COM always recommends using the latest version as many fixes and improvements
have been made.
Note: Please contact C-COM if you require more information about modem compatibility as these
may change without further notice.
Service Type HNS Min. Modem Software Min. iNetVu SW/FW Interface
HN 9200 6.10.0.19+ 7.7.5+ HTTP
HN 9400 6.10.0.19+ 7.7.5+ HTTP
HN 9600 6.10.0.19+ 7.7.5+ HTTP
HN 9800 6.10.0.19+ 7.7.5+ HTTP
€ IP Address Satellite Modem
€ Satellite Coordinate
€ DVB Parameters
€ Verify Modem Firmware Version is correct with minimal 6.10.0.19 and that the CFG file has only
1 LNB setting in the file. The CFG file and or any other changes must be requested and provided
by the NOC.
Note: CFG file must include SWAP command “InstallationMode=6” this will allow the SWAP
command to work properly and modem signal will be displayed in iNetVu software.
9200/9400 Series
The HN9200 is a dual band Ka/Ku/Ex C-band broadband indoor unit. The HN9200
incorporates advanced modulation to deliver high speed connectivity for bandwidth intensive
applications at an affordable price. The HN9400 is a new generation dual Ka/Ku/Ex C-band
satellite router that incorporates advanced LDPC coding allowing for high throughput
bandwidth. HN9400 supports upstream burst rates of 3.2 Mbps.
9600/9800 Series
The HN9600 modem is a Ka-band high performance satellite router with a single Intra Facility
Link (IFL) cable, while the HN9800 is a new generation broadband router designed for high
throughput satellite applications which incorporate advanced LDPC coding and other
advanced features. The HN9800 features a single IFL interface link to the outdoor unit
providing high performance DVBS2 channels.
See Hughes Manuals for more info and modem specifications.
